Product Introduction
Red light source is a visible light source, typically used for fiber identification, fault location in single-mode or multi-mode fibers, and fiber identification. It is a powerful supplement to the OTDR test dead zone and a basic tool for the maintenance of fiber optic networks, LAN, ATM fiber optic systems, and telecommunication network systems.
VFL 2000 Visual Fault Locater (Red Light Pen) adopts a 650nm wavelength semiconductor laser and a high-quality laser head, with stable light emission, enabling quick and accurate determination of the position of fiber optic breakpoints. It uses a 2.5mm universal fiber optic connector, suitable for fault detection of fiber jumpers, bare fibers, and other fibers that can leak red light; when used with an OTDR, it makes up for the defect of the near-end dead zone.

parameter
Wavelength | 650±30nm |
Output power | 2mW/5mW/10mW/20mW/50mW (Standard configuration 10mW) |
Mode | CW/2Hz |
Connecter | Universal |
Power supply | 3.7V/500mAh Li-on battery |
Charging interface | Type C |
Battery life time | >5 hours (output at 10mW) |
Auto turn off | No. |
Size | 98X33X23mm |
Weight | <50g |
